ACCESS 条件付き書式で行ごとにフォームの色を変える方法

ACCESSのフォームデザインにおいて、行ごとに色を変えることで視認性を高めることができます。条件付き書式を使うことで、特定の条件に基づいてフォームの色を変更することが可能です。本記事では、ACCESSの条件付き書式を使って行ごとにフォームの色を変える方法について詳しく解説します。初心者でも簡単に実践できるテクニックを紹介しますので、ぜひ参考にしてください。フォームのデザインをより見やすくするための具体的な手順を説明します。
https://youtube.com/watch?v=4cRIim-5Gas
ACCESSの条件付き書式を活用してフォームの見栄えを向上させる
ACCESSのフォームデザインにおいて、条件付き書式を用いて行ごとに色を変えることで、視認性やユーザーエクスペリエンスを大幅に向上させることができます。このテクニックは、大量のデータを扱うフォームにおいて特に有効です。
条件付き書式の基本的な使い方
条件付き書式は、ACCESSのフォームやレポートで使用できる強力な機能です。この機能を使用すると、特定の条件を満たすセルやコントロールの書式を変更できます。まず、条件付き書式を適用したいコントロールを選択し、「条件付き書式」ダイアログボックスを開きます。ここで、条件式を入力し、条件を満たした場合に適用する書式を設定します。 条件付き書式の設定手順:
- 条件式を入力します。
- 書式を設定します。
- 適用ボタンをクリックして設定を適用します。
行ごとの色の変更を実現するためのテクニック
行ごとに色を変更するには、条件付き書式の条件式に工夫が必要です。具体的には、行番号を判定するために`=IIf([RowNumber] Mod 2 = 0, True, False)`のような式を使用します。この式は、行番号が偶数の場合にTrueを返し、奇数の場合にFalseを返します。これを利用して、偶数行と奇数行で異なる色を適用することができます。
複数の条件を組み合わせる
単一の条件だけでなく、複数の条件を組み合わせてより複雑な書式設定を行うことも可能です。例えば、特定のフィールドの値に応じて色を変更する場合、`=IIf([フィールド名] > 値, True, False)`のような条件式を使用します。これにより、データの内容に応じて動的に色を変更できます。 複数の条件の組み合わせ例:
- 最初の条件を設定します。
- 追加の条件を設定し、「And」または「Or」を使用して条件を組み合わせます。
- それぞれの条件に対する書式を設定します。
条件付き書式の高度なカスタマイズ
さらに高度なカスタマイズとして、VBA(Visual Basic for Applications)を使用することもできます。VBAを使用すると、条件付き書式では実現できない複雑なロジックに基づいて書式を変更できます。例えば、フォームのイベントプロシージャを使用して、特定のイベント発生時に書式を変更することができます。
条件付き書式の実践的な応用例
条件付き書式は、単に色を変えるだけでなく、データの分析や視覚的な強調にも使用できます。例えば、重要なデータや閾値を超えた値を強調表示することで、ユーザーが重要な情報にすぐに気づくことができます。これにより、データの理解が深まり、より迅速な意思決定が可能になります。
アクセスのフォームの色を変えるには?
アクセスのフォームの色を変えるには、主にCSS(Cascading Style Sheets)を使用します。CSSは、HTML(HyperText Markup Language)で記述されたドキュメントのスタイルやレイアウトを制御するために使用されるスタイルシート言語です。
CSSの基本的な書き方
アクセスのフォームの色を変更するには、まず、変更したいフォームの要素(例えば、テキストフィールド、ボタンなど)を特定し、その要素にCSSルールを適用する必要があります。CSSの基本的な書き方は、セレクタ、プロパティ、値の3つで構成されます。
- セレクタ:スタイルを適用するHTML要素を指定します。例えば、`input[type=text]`は、タイプがtextのinput要素を指定します。
- プロパティ:変更したいスタイルの属性を指定します。例えば、`background-color`は背景色を指定します。
- 値:プロパティに設定する値を指定します。例えば、`ffffff`は白を指定します。
フォームの色を変更する具体的な方法
フォームの色を変更するには、具体的にCSSルールを記述する必要があります。例えば、テキストフィールドの背景色を変更したい場合は、`input[type=text] { background-color: cccccc; }`のように記述します。このルールは、タイプがtextのinput要素の背景色を灰色(cccccc)に変更します。
- テキストフィールドの色を変更する:`input[type=text] { color: 333333; background-color: f0f0f0; }`
- ボタンの色を変更する:`button { background-color: 007bff; color: ffffff; }`
- フォームの境界線の色を変更する:`form { border: 1px solid dddddd; }`
CSSの適用方法
CSSをHTMLドキュメントに適用する方法はいくつかあります。最も一般的な方法は、外部スタイルシートとしてCSSファイルをリンクすること、またはHTMLドキュメント内に“タグを使用して直接記述することです。
- 外部スタイルシート:“のように、headセクション内でCSSファイルをリンクします。
- 内部スタイルシート:` / CSSルール / `のように、headセクション内で直接CSSルールを記述します。
- インラインスタイル:“のように、HTML要素のstyle属性を使用して直接CSSルールを記述します。
Accessのフォームのボタンの色はどうやって変えますか?
Accessのフォームのボタンの色を変更するには、ボタンのプロパティを変更する必要があります。具体的には、コマンドボタンのプロパティシートを開き、すべてのタブで前景色や背景色を変更することができます。
コマンドボタンのプロパティシートを開く
コマンドボタンのプロパティシートを開くには、まずフォームをデザインビューで開きます。次に、コマンドボタンを選択し、右クリックしてプロパティをクリックします。これにより、プロパティシートが開きます。
- プロパティシートのすべてのタブをクリックします。
- 前景色や背景色のプロパティを探します。
- 色の選択肢から目的の色を選択します。
色の選択
Accessでは、色の選択肢は非常に幅広く用意されています。標準色やカスタム色を選択することができます。また、RGB値や16進数を使用して色を指定することもできます。
- 色の選択肢からカスタム色を選択します。
- RGB値を入力して色を指定します。
- 色のプレビューを確認して、目的の色であることを確認します。
ボタンのデザイン
コマンドボタンのデザインは、フォームのテーマやスタイルに合わせて変更することができます。また、画像やテキストを追加して、ボタンをより視覚的に魅力的 にすることができます。
- 画像を追加してボタンをより視覚的に魅力的 にします。
- テキストのフォントや色を変更します。
- ボタンのサイズや形を変更します。
エクセルで特定の行だけ色を変えるにはどうすればいいですか?
エクセルで特定の行だけ色を変えるには、条件付き書式を使用することができます。この機能を使用すると、特定の条件を満たすセルに自動的に色を付けることができます。
条件付き書式の設定方法
条件付き書式を設定するには、まず色を変えたいセル範囲を選択します。次に、「ホーム」タブの「条件付き書式」ボタンをクリックし、「新しいルール」を選択します。ここで、数式を使用して書式設定するセルを決定を選択し、条件となる数式を入力します。
- 数式バーに条件となる数式を入力します。たとえば、特定の値を含む行に色を付ける場合は、`=A1=特定の値`のように入力します。
- 「書式」ボタンをクリックし、色を選択します。
- 「OK」ボタンをクリックして設定を適用します。
複数の条件を設定する方法
複数の条件を設定するには、「条件付き書式」の「新しいルール」を複数回使用します。各ルールで異なる条件と色を設定することができます。たとえば、値の大小に応じて異なる色を付けることができます。
- 最初の条件を設定し、色を選びます。
- 新しいルールを作成し、2番目の条件を入力します。
- 2番目の条件に対する色を選択し、「OK」をクリックします。
条件付き書式の管理
設定した条件付き書式は、「条件付き書式」の「ルールの管理」を使用して編集または削除できます。ここでは、設定したルールの一覧を確認し、必要に応じて変更を加えることができます。
- 「条件付き書式」メニューから「ルールの管理」を選択します。
- ルールの一覧から編集または削除したいルールを選択します。
- 必要に応じてルールを編集し、「OK」をクリックして変更を適用します。
Accessのフォームの詳細と背景色の違いは?
Accessのフォームの詳細と背景色の違いについては、フォームのデザインとユーザーエクスペリエンスに関連しています。フォームの背景色は、フォームの外観を決める重要な要素であり、ユーザーインターフェイスの重要な部分を占めています。背景色は、フォームの内容を強調したり、視覚的なバランスを提供したりするために使用されます。一方、フォームの詳細には、フォームのレイアウト、コントロールの配置、データの入力方法など、フォームの構造と機能が含まれます。
フォームの背景色の役割
フォームの背景色は、視覚的なアピールとユーザーエクスペリエンスの向上に貢献します。適切な背景色を選択することで、フォームの読みやすさと使いやすさが向上します。背景色の選択には、次のような考慮事項があります。
- 色のコントラストを確保して、フォームの内容を明確に表示する。
- ブランドのイメージに合った色を選択して、一貫したブランド体験を提供する。
- ユーザーの感情に訴える色を選択して、ポジティブなユーザーエクスペリエンスを創出する。
フォームの詳細の重要性
フォームの詳細は、ユーザーがデータを入力する際のガイドとなります。明確で直感的なフォームデザインは、ユーザーがスムーズにデータを入力できるようにサポートします。フォームの詳細には、次のような要素が含まれます。
- フィールドのラベルを明確に表示して、ユーザーが入力すべきデータを理解できるようにする。
- 入力フィールドの配置を論理的に行い、ユーザーがフォームを簡単に記入できるようにする。
- エラーメッセージの表示を適切に行い、ユーザーがエラーを迅速に修正できるようにする。
フォームデザインのベストプラクティス
効果的なフォームデザインは、ユーザビリティとアクセシビリティの両方を考慮する必要があります。ベストプラクティスに従うことで、フォームの使いやすさとユーザー満足度を向上させることができます。ベストプラクティスには、次のようなものがあります。
- シンプルで明確なレイアウトを使用して、ユーザーがフォームを理解しやすくする。
- 適切な色とフォントを使用して、フォームの読みやすさを向上させる。
- ユーザーの入力を検証して、正確なデータを収集する。
詳細情報
条件付き書式を使って行ごとに色を変える方法は?
条件付き書式は、セルの値に基づいて色やフォントを変更する機能です。行ごとに色を変えるには、まず書式を設定したいセル範囲を選択します。次に、「ホーム」タブの「条件付き書式」をクリックし、「新しいルール」を選択します。ここで、数式を使用して、どのセルに書式を適用するかを決定します。例えば、`=MOD(ROW(),2)=0` という数式を使うと、偶数行に色を付けることができます。
交互に色を付けるための数式は?
交互に色を付けるためには、MOD関数とROW関数を組み合わせた数式を使用します。`=MOD(ROW(),2)=0` は、行番号が偶数の場合に TRUE を返し、`=MOD(ROW(),2)=1` は、行番号が奇数の場合に TRUE を返します。これらの数式を条件付き書式の条件として設定し、対応する書式を設定することで、交互に色を付けることができます。
特定の条件に基づいて行の色を変更することは可能?
はい、特定の条件に基づいて行の色を変更することは可能です。例えば、ある列の値が特定の値より大きい場合や、日付が特定の範囲内にある場合などに、行の色を変更することができます。これを行うには、条件付き書式の数式を使用して、条件を指定します。例えば、`=A1>100` という数式は、A列の値が100より大きい場合に TRUE を返します。この数式を条件として設定し、対応する書式を設定することで、条件を満たす行の色を変更できます。
条件付き書式を複数の条件で設定できますか?
条件付き書式では、複数の条件を設定することができます。「条件付き書式」の「新しいルール」を繰り返し選択することで、複数の条件を追加できます。また、「ルールの管理」を使うと、設定した条件の優先順位を変更したり、条件を削除したりすることができます。複数の条件を設定する際には、条件の順序に注意する必要があります。上位の条件が下位の条件を上書きする可能性があるためです。